Understanding Modern Dental Equipment
The distinctive whine of traditional dental drills has long been associated with anxiety and discomfort. However, modern dental practices now employ sophisticated tools that operate at significantly reduced noise levels. These innovations have transformed the way we approach dental procedures, making them more comfortable and less intimidating for our patients.
The Science Behind Whisper-Quiet Technology
Modern dental equipment incorporates several key features that contribute to noise reduction:
- Advanced bearing systems that minimise vibration
- Improved motor designs with enhanced efficiency
- Specialised materials that absorb and dampen sound
- Precision-engineered components that reduce friction

Improved Precision and Control
Modern whisper-quiet tools offer superior handling characteristics, allowing our dental professionals to work with enhanced precision. The reduced vibration not only makes procedures more comfortable for patients but also enables more accurate treatment delivery. This technological advancement has particularly benefited complex procedures that require detailed attention and steady handling.
